Combining related organisation records in SQL where there is a Parent-Child relationship between organisations

I am trying to build a table of data for use in Yellowfin BI reporting. One limitation of this is that no temporary tables can be created and then dropped in the database. I am pulling the data from an existing database, which i have no control over. I can only use SQL to query the existing data.
There are two tables in the source database i need to work with. I've simplified them for clarity. The first contains organisations. It has an ORG_ID column which contains a unique ID for each organisation and a PARENT_ORG_ID column indicating which organisation is the Parent Company of others in the list:
ORG_ID PARENT_ORG_ID
1 Null
2 1
3 5
4 5
5 Null
6 1
Using the table above i can see that there are the following relationships between organisations:
ORG_ID RELATED_ORGANISATIONS
1 2 and 6
2 1 and 6
3 5 and 4
4 5 and 3
5 4 and 3
6 1 and 2
I'm not sure the best way to represent these connections in a query as i need to use these relationships with a second table.
The second table i have is a list of organisations and money owed:
ORG_ID MONEY_OWED
1 5
2 10
3 0
4 15
5 20
6 5
What i need to achieve is a table that i can search for any single ORG_ID, and see the combined data for that Organisation and all related Organisations. In the case of my example, this could be a results table something like this:
ORG_ID MONEY_OWED_BY_ALL_RELATED_ORGS
1 20
2 20
3 35
4 35
5 35
6 20
I'm thinking i should use a CTE to handle the relationships between organisations but i can't get my head around it.
Any help would be greatly appreciated!
For your particular example, you can use:
select o.*,
sum(mo.money_owed) over (partition by coalesce(o.parent_org_id, o.org_id)) as parent_owed
from organizations o left join
money_owed mo
on mo.org_id = o.org_id;
This works because your organizations are only one level deep -- which is consistent with your sample data.

Oracle SQL Count grouped rows in table

I was wonder if it is possible preferably using a select statement on PL/SQL V11 to get the following results from this table:
Area Store Product
10 1 A
10 1 B
11 1 E
11 1 D
10 2 C
10 2 B
10 2 A
10 3 B
10 3 A
13 1 B
13 1 A
and Return this result, so it groups by Area, and Store and looks for and area and store with the same products. So Area 10 Store 1 has products A and B so it will look at the list for other stores that only have A and B and count them. In this example it counts Area 10 store 1/Area 10 store 3/Area 13 Store 1.
Product Count of groups
AB 3
ABC 1
DE 1
Thanks in advance for the help.
Yes, you can use listagg() and then another group by:
select products, count(*)
from (select listagg(product) within group (order by product) as products
from t
group by area, store
) p
group by products;

update table with join but with summed values

I've got 2 tables:
-Card
id
points
-History
CardId
points
Now I would like to perform update query which subtracts points in Card table based on points in History with the same cardId
for example I have rows:
-card
1 10
2 30
-History
1 5
1 3
2 10
2 9
and as a result I should have in Card table rows:
-card
1 2
2 11
what is the best way to do that?
This will do it.
update card
set points = points - total
from card
inner join (select cardid, sum(points) as total from history) v
on card.id = v.cardid
But I agree with other comments questioning your database structures

Multiple AVG in single SQL query

I've searched for adding multiple AVG calculations and have found a few entries, however I'm having to join another table and the examples of that are scarce.
closest answer I can find is this
but it deals with dates and no joins
here are my tables:
indicators:
StandardScore IndicatorID NID DID
0.033333 7 1 1
0.907723 9 1 1
0.574739 26 1 1
0.917391 21 1 1
.....
indexindicators:
IndexID IndicatorID
1 7
1 26
2 21
3 7
4 9
4 21
4 7
5 9
.......
My goal is to get the average for each IndexID (indexindicators) related to NID/DID (indicators) combination
a query to retrieve a single value would be
SELECT AVG(StandardScore) FROM `indicators` INNER JOIN indexindicators ON indicators.IndicatorId=indexindicators.IndicatorId WHERE nid=1 AND did=1 AND indexindicators.IndexId=1
ultimately there will be 6 (indexID) averages which then have to be rounded then * by 100 (should I do that part with PHP?)
This seems like such a simple query, but i just can't seem wrap my mind around it.
Thanks in advance for your help!
SELECT nid, did, indexid, 100.0 * AVG(StandardScore)
FROM 'indicators'
INNER JOIN 'indexindicators'
ON indicators.IndicatorId=indexindicators.IndicatorId
group by nid, did, indexid
